Title: Re: JUNE BOTM Entry thread
Post by: MikePreston on June 21, 2015, 08:50 PM
My first full build. Probably/definitely not 100% factory spec, but enjoyed every minute of it.

1984 GT Pro Series powder coated gloss black by SuperbikeDan

GT Pro bars (NOS)
GT Layback seat post (Repop)
GT Epoch head set (NOS)
Jam butty, blackberry (NOS)
A'me unitron grips, black and yellow (repop)
SR seat clamp (re-chromed)
Kashimax seat (repop)
Profile head set (new)
Araya X7 on chrome Suzue hubs (NOS)
Tioga Comp 3 rainbow label  20x1.75 (NOS)
Dia compe 901 chrome rear brake (NOS)
Dia compe brake pads (NOS)
Dia compe cable (NOS)
Dia compe tech 4 lever (NOS)
Sugino power disc (re-chromed)
Sugino one piece crank (polished)
GT chain wheel (NOS)
Odessey shark bite pedals (NOS)
SunTour 16T free wheel (NOS)
Izumi black and gold chain (new)
Tange bottom bracket (new)
Sharpe bottom bracket boot (NOS)
Repop decals from Del
Repop pad set
